Price Electric Equipment Operator (Utility) in Des Moines, Iowa
PRICE ELECTRIC is looking for an Equipment Operator – Utility to support horizontal directional drilling operations by preparing job sites, operating and locating drilling equipment, and maintaining safe, organized, and efficient work practices. We are looking for a skilled, team-focused equipment operator for consistent, highly organized work in Central/Eastern Iowa.
Essential Duties and Responsibilities
Understanding plans, specs and expectations and using informational apps for each project or jobsite
Planning accurate, well organized setup including assessing bore rig setup, down-hold tooling and fluid mixing
Proficiently locating a driller using locating equipment (i.e. DCI)
Proficiently drilling with HDD equipment (i.e. Vermeer, Ditch Witch)
Operating and maintaining various equipment and tooling
Securing equipment for travel and if appropriately licensed, pulling equipment to/from job sites
Adhering to the Company’s Safety Program and Policies including job hazard analysis and PPE utilization
Setting up and maintaining traffic control
Communicating effectively with the team and leaders (i.e. clear plans, logs, etc.)
Keeping job site, trucks, and equipment clean and organized
Completing installations of all sizes and types with high quality and production standards
Attend work regularly and reliably
Uphold Company values in all work aspects
Education and/or Experience
2+ years of experience as a HDD Locator and/or Drill Operator preferred.
Experience operating mini excavators/backhoes, skid loaders, trenchers, small power equipment, etc.
Valid Class A CDL
If an otherwise qualified candidate with a valid Driver License agrees to obtain a Class A CDL within the introductory period, the company may assist with CDL training and testing costs
Skills and Abilities
Operate and maintain HDD machines and associated equipment
Proficiency in identifying and excavating around marked underground utilities safely and efficiently
Ability to understand and participate in all phases of underground fiber/power cable work scopes
Commitment to following and embodying all safety policies and procedures
Be able to effectively communicate both verbally and in writing
Maintain safe driving habits and clean driving record
Working Environment: This position requires working in the elements, up to and including all seasons and all indoor and outdoor environments. Appropriate Personal Protective Equipment (PPE) is required when working in specific environments.
Physical Demands: The individual must have the ability to regularly lift 50+ lbs, stand, walk, climb, squat, kneel, sit, use feet and hands for grasping, pushing and pulling.
